tert-Butyl rac-(4aS,7aS)-hexahydropyrrolo[3,4-b][1,4]oxazine-4(4aH)-carboxylate; CAS No.: 1260116-95-7; tert-Butyl rac-(4aS,7aS)-hexahydropyrrolo[3,4-b][1,4]oxazine-4(4aH)-carboxylate. PROPERTIES: Tert-butyl rac-(4aS,7aS)-hexahydropyrrolo[3,4-b][1,4]oxazine-4(4aH)-carboxylate exists as a white crystalline powder with a characteristic ester odor. The compound demonstrates moderate solubility in ethereal solvents and shows typical Boc protection behavior. It exhibits chiral stability under normal laboratory conditions. Recommended storage involves maintaining in tightly sealed containers at room temperature. Safety data indicates potential for causing skin irritation necessitating protective clothing during handling as per GHS classification P337+P313. APPLICATIONS: Tert-butyl rac-(4aS,7aS)-hexahydropyrrolo[3,4-b][1,4]oxazine-4(4aH)-carboxylate functions as an intermediate in the synthesis of antipsychotic agents documented in psychiatric pharmacology research. Its hexahydropyrrolooxazine framework enables construction of various nitrogen-containing scaffolds useful in CNS drug discovery as reported in neurochemistry journals. Furthermore, the compound contributes to synthesis of fluorescent dyes for bioimaging applications described in photochemistry communications.
